Sunway Spk 3 Harmoni in Kuala Lumpur, Kuala Lumpur recorded 8 subsale transactions in 2024, with a median price of RM1.41 million and a median price per square foot (PSF) of RM593.

This area consists exclusively of residential properties, with no commercial listings recorded.

Price remained flat, and PSF growth was PSF remained flat. The median price is RM1.41 million, with most transactions falling within a stable range of RM1.30 million to RM1.51 million, and a typical market range of RM1.34 million to RM1.47 million.

Most transactions involved town house, with minimal variety in property types.

The median PSF stands at RM593, with core pricing between RM529 and RM656. Market pricing typically extends from RM541.52 to RM643.52, reflecting moderate variation in unit pricing. With an IQR of RM102.00 and MAD of RM64, the PSF demonstrates reasonable consistency across the market.
